NEWS
Probleme Anbindung Lesekopf über ESPEasy
-
@quorle Kann da jetzt erstmal nicht weiterhelfen, da ich kein Tasmota mit Scripting habe.
-
Versuch mal Dein Problem hier zu schildern:
https://forum.iobroker.net/topic/32646/geräte-die-laufen-mit-tasmota-script -
@quorle So, dann schreibe ich mal hier weiter...:
Ich nutze ESPEasy mit dem Hichi IR ttl.
Beim ESPEasy habe ich unter Controller ESPEasy P2P Networking aktiviert und unter Devices Communication Serial Server stehen mit folgenden Einstellungen:
Im IoBroker den Smartmeter-Adapter installiert und die IP des Wemos D1 eingetragen, sowie den TCP-Port.
Mehr nicht. Ich habe hier auch keinen Serial-Server laufen, wie Du im anderen Threat geschrieben hast.
Hast Du den Wemos mit 1Mb oder 4Mb geflashed? -
Also, ich habe die selben ESPeasy Einstellungen wie du.
Den serialServer hast du ja am laufen und konfiguriert siehe dein erstes Bild.Was ist P2P Networking?
Habe den D1 mit 4MB
-
@quorle In einer Anleitung hatte ich das so gefunden, einen separaten Server habe ich nicht laufen, aber so funktioniert es auf Anhieb Ich denke die Kombination ist für dem Smartmeter-Adapter notwendig.
P2P... keine Ahnung.... aber rennt halt so
Ich habe den D1 auch mit 4 Mb, aber nur das 1Mb-File geflashed; ich sage nur: läuft!
-
Habe es gerade mit deinen Einstellungen nochmals versucht.
Folgendes steht im LOG des ESP:
Man beachte 1664435: WIFI : Connecting Fritzbox 98:9B:CB:77:80:D7 Ch:1 (RTC) attempt #0 540: WIFI : Set WiFi to STA 648: WIFI : Arduino wifi status: WL_DISCONNECTED ESPeasy internal wifi status: DISCONNECTED 657: Webserver: start 665: Time set to 560.000 Time adjusted by 559342.00 msec. Wander: 155.37 msec/second 672: Current Time Zone: STD time start: 1970-10-25 03:00:00 offset: 0 min 680: Local time: 1970-01-01 00:09:20 1664: Ser2N: serial buffer full! 1743: WIFI : Connected! AP: Fritzbox (98:9B:CB:77:80:D7) Ch: 1 Duration: 1271 ms 1749: WIFI : Arduino wifi status: WL_CONNECTED ESPeasy internal wifi status: Conn. 1756: WIFI : DHCP IP: 192.168.2.200 (ESP-Easy) GW: 192.168.2.1 SN: 255.255.255.0 duration: 21 ms 1764: WIFI : Arduino wifi status: WL_CONNECTED ESPeasy internal wifi status: Conn. 1829: firstLoopConnectionsEstablished 2033: WD : Uptime 0 ConnectFailures 0 FreeMem 21056 WiFiStatus WL_CONNECTED ESPeasy internal wifi status: Conn. IP Init
Wobei es jetzt aber klappt, frag mich bitte nicht warum. Habe gestern Abend nochmal alles neu geflasht und eingestellt. Auch das mit P2P. Seitdem liefert ESPeasy die daten an das Smartmeter. Irgendwie komisch das ganze.
-
@quorle Was hast Du im Smartmeter-Adapter für eine Zeit eingestellt?
Ich habe meinen PIN leider noch nicht bekommen, sodass im Moment nicht so viele Daten reinkommen -
Habe im Adapter Abfrageintervall 10 Sekunden drin
-
@quorle Ich behaupte mal, dass es nicht so wild ist, wenn der Serial-Buffer voll läuft, du kannst die Daten ja auch nach 20 Sek abholen, da geht dann auch nichts verloren
Ob das bei mir auch klappt, werde ich sehen wenn endlich alle Daten abgeholt werden können -
Bin gespannt bei dir. Wie viel Daten würde denn dein Zähler dann liefern? Beziehungsweise, welche Daten alle?
-
@quorle Gute Frage.... ich weiss noch nicht was der alles liefert
-
@quorle Serial-Buffer is full bekome ich auch, wenn ich das Log auf dem Wemos mitlaufen lasse...
Die Daten kommen dennoch!" -
Dann scheint es ein normales Problem zu sein
Musst in die Gebrauchsanweisung kucken, sollte es im Internet geben, dann weist du schon mal, welche Spielereien ankommen werden.
-
@quorle PIN ist da, es kommen die Zählerstände mit 4 Stellen hinter dem Komma, und die Wirkleistung rein, der Rest wohl nicht..... Schade...
-
Hmm ok, ist schade. Bei mir kommt da viel viel mehr. Wie Phasenstrom pro Phase, Spannungen, usw...
Was hast du denn für einen Zähler?
-
@quorle https://www.holleytech.de/holleytech/wp-content/uploads/2019/02/HLYDE010406_Kurzanleitung-V1.4_DTZ541.pdf
Wenn ich mir die Anleitung des Zählers der Statwerke Burgdorf ansehe, ist das des Selbe, aber mit mehr Infos...
https://www.stadtwerke-burgdorf-netz.de/_Resources/Persistent/926dd761b368eebf0ba8a91ab12b6d7ae9e628a0/Benutzerhandbuch_mME-DTZ541_V1.2.1.pdf -
Der gibt eigentlich das gleiche aus wie meiner.
Hast du den PIN eingegeben und deaktiviert? Beziehungsweise die INFO auf an?Dein Zähler gibt die Daten nach 8N1 aus mit der SML Spezifikation Version 1.04.
Hier das Zitat aus der Anleitung:
Zitat:
Für den Endverbraucher steht eine frontseitige optische Datenschnittstelle zur Verfügung. Die Schnittstellen arbeiten in „PUSH“ Betrieb und senden pro Sekunde einen Datensatz aus. Ohne PIN- Eingabe bei der Einstellung „INFO OFF“ ist es ein verkürzter Datensatz, sonst enthält der lange Datensatz noch die Information über Leistung, Spannung und Strom. Für den Anschluss eines BAB- Kommunikationsadapters steht die elektrische RS485 Schnittstelle nach EIA-485 mit Klemmen. 27 = +A / 28 = -B. zu Verfügung. Beide Schnittstellen haben eine konstante Datenrate von 9600Baud und einer Zeichenkodierung von 8-N-1. Das Übertragungsprotokoll ist nach SML Spezifikation Version 1.04.
-
@quorle Ja, habe ich....
Ich denke von Versorger zu Versorger scheinen es da Unterschiede zu sein
Info ist an, pin ist off -
@guergen
Theoretisch ist das egal. Der Zählerhersteller macht das meines Erachtens.
Denke es scheitert an dem neuen Protokoll. Mein Protokollversion ist 1.03. Der Smartmeter Adapter kann glaub ich 1.04 nicht. -
@quorle sagte in Probleme Anbindung Lesekopf über ESPEasy:
Der Zählerhersteller macht das meines Erachtens.
nein!
der versorger entscheidet wie stark due Ausgabe kastriert wird